Event Details
Description
Games - Canasta, Bridge, Rumikub, Scrabble, Yahtzee, Mahjong, Uno, etc. We have a supply of games & cards, people are encouraged to bring their own sets as well.
Lunch – Dairy lunch, donated by Kosher Kingdom and Bagel Cove
Shopping – Curated vendors, jewelry, bags, gifts, game accessories
Raffle
Tickets:
Single/General Admission: $54
*VIP Table of 4: $360
*VIP Table of 6: $540
*Tables will have reserved parking for all guests at the table.
